进销存管理系统的实现毕业论文

 2021-04-10 11:04

摘 要

进货销售库存相关数据的统计对公司的发展与决策起着非常重要的作用。客户信息管理,商品信息的管理,供应商信息管理,库存管理,销售管理以及进货管理用手工整理效率很低,已不能适应公司发展的需求。现有进销存系统已实现了商品进货,销售等,并且能总结每月的销售,从而大大减少了手工操作带来的错误,增强了数据的可靠性和安全性。

进销存管理系统的主要功能是对商品的进销存进行调配控制以及管理,对客户供应商的资料进行管理,总结销售业绩等以实现公司商品进销存管理的信息化、自动化。此进销存系统是一个单机版的数据库管理系统。前台应用程序界面采用Eclipse 开发,Eclipse 是一个开放源代码的、基于 Java语言的可扩展的开发平台,能兼容无数插件。系统的后台数据库选用SQL 2000作为开发工具。

关键字:进销存系统 信息管理 Eclipse SQL 2000数据库

Abstract

Purchase sales inventory related statistical data on the company's development and decision-making plays a very important role. Customer information management, merchandise information management, supplier information management, inventory management, sales management and stock management by hand finishing efficiency is low, already can not adapt to the development needs of the company. The existing Invoicing system has realized the purchase of goods, sales and other functions, and to summarize the monthly sales, thus greatly reducing the errors caused by manual operations, enhance the reliability and safety of.

Invoicing management system the main function of the commodity Invoicing for the deployment of control and management, in order to achieve the company Invoicing merchandise management infomation, automation. This Invoicing system is a stand-alone version of the database management system. Front desk application program interface using Eclipse development, Eclipse is an open source code, Java language based on the extensible development platform, can be compatible with many plugins.system database using SQL2000 as a development tool.

Key Words: Logistics Management Systems Eclipse SQL 2000

目录

前言 1

第一章 绪论 2

1.1 系统设计思想 2

1.2 系统开发工具及相关理论知识 2

1.2.1 Eclipse简介 2

1.2.2 SQL Server 简介 3

第二章 系统需求分析 5

2.1 可行性分析 5

2.2 系统功能需求分析 5

2.3 数据一致性分析 6

2.4 数据完整性分析 6

2.5 安全性分析 6

第三章 系统总体设计 7

3.1系统结构设计 7

3.2模块功能分析 7

3.3系统E-R图 9

3.4 数据库设计 10

3.4.1表的逻辑结构 11

3.4.2表的物理结构 11

第四章 系统功能说明 21

4.1系统功能列表 21

4.2系统登录界面 21

4.3 系统主界面 22

4.4 基础信息管理中的客户信息管理 22

4.4.1客户信息添加界面 22

4.4.2客户信息修改与删除界面 23

4.5进货管理 24

4.6.销售管理 25

4.6.1销售单界面 25

4.6.2销售退货界面 25

4.7查询统计中的销售信息查询界面 26

4.8库存管理 27

4.8.1库存盘点界面 27

4.8.2价格调整界面 27

4.9系统管理下的操作员管理界面 28

第五章 系统测试 30

5.1 系统测试环境 30

5.2功能测试 30

总结 31

致谢 32

参考文献 33

附录 34

前言

现在,计算机已经在企业经营管理的各个方面得到大规模的应用,各种各样的计算机管理系统不断开发并运用到企业的日常管理中,如固定资产管理系统、资金财务管理系统、销售管理系统、进销存管理系统,人力资源管理系统等等。不难看到,随着企业管理信息化领域的不断拓宽与应用,以及核心业务关联度的不断提高,信息化管理系统的复杂性与信息化建设过程的复杂性也在不停地增加。常常可以看到以下的现象是:一方面,企业为信息化而引入的的包括人、财、物在内的各种资源的投入在不停的增加;另一方面,信息化系统同样存在各种各样的问题,计算机辅助管理的效果迟迟表现不出来。从而造成了企业“信息化成本高,效益难以显现”的尴尬局面。

我国企业信息化主要面临以下几个问题:由于不同的系统服务于不同的部门以及岗位,系统之间是相互割裂,没有充分考虑数据共享,相同的数据重复录入,即数据冗余,这样也造成相同的数据在不同的系统中反映出来不一致。这不但浪费了人力和物力,还会导致公司制定的决策错误。

进销存管理系统就是为了满足企业的进货,销售,库存等录入而应运而生的,手工操作会出现一系列的错误,虽然计算机操作中也不可避免数据冗余,但是相较而言出现错误的概率要少的多,不管是信息的查询,修改或者删除他都是可以一定程度上实现,举个例子,公司进货了,那么进货单中要出现所进货的商品以及信息,然后还要在库存单中出现,当销售完以后,不仅仅要在销售单中添加,还要在库存里删除,让费纸张,并且可能看起来还会显得杂乱无章,而进销存管理系统就不存在这样的问题,而且它只需要一台计算机即可,想家与花费的物力财力而言,那就可以忽略不计。

进销存管理系统主要功能是进行进货销售以及库存管理,可以记录一些数据、查询数以及汇总、输出管理者们所要的报表,企业只要利用信息系统提供的信息来进行分析和决策。这样的话系统将大幅度的提高了信息加工以及获取的效率,从根本上改善企业管理的流程,帮助企业利用信息系统建立起竞争上的优势,为企业创造额外的经济效益。

第一章 绪论

1.1 系统设计思想

一个稍具规模的企业,在进销存方面也一定存在大量的人员来专门管理,它不像古时候的小作坊,这要一个掌柜和一个帐房即可,大量的进货单,销售单,库存单,还有要查询的收入等等工作实在是烦锁且容易出错,而此进销存管理系统就解决了这些繁琐的事,比如,客户信息的添加,修改和删除。假如是手工操作,那么你可能要在无数的数据中才能找出 符合条件的 。再比如我们要查客户是南京苏果超市,但我只记得苏果两字,可以通过模糊查询查出符合条件的客户,这样工作良久大大减少了。

1.2 系统开发工具及相关理论知识

1.2.1 Eclipse简介

Eclipse 是一个开放源代码的、基于 Java语言的可扩展的开发平台。对其本身而言,它只是一个框架和一组服务,用于通过安装插件来构建开发环境。Eclipse 附带了一个标准插件集,包括 Java 开发工具JDK。

您需要先支付 80元 才能查看全部内容!立即支付

课题毕业论文、开题报告、任务书、外文翻译、程序设计、图纸设计等资料可联系客服协助查找,优先添加企业微信。